Get started8 Laughton Road is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Doncaster (DN4 0BT). It has a recorded floor area of 95 m² (around 1023 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(December 2015) shows an E (score 53),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. Earlier certificates rated it D (February 2010); the latest reading is one band lower. Between certificates, lighting went from Good to Very Good; while roof efficiency dropped from Average to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 75),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from December 2015, so improvements made since then won't be reflected. Other recorded features include a loft.
Sale prices here have outpaced Doncaster HPI: 1%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£116,000 is 39.8% above the 2022 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£81/sq ft) was about 36.9% above the typical sold price in the postcode. It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 78% of similar EPCs). Most recent transfer: June 2022 at £83,000.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
